For the release manager: if GC pauses on the Matchwell matcher exceed the pairing deadline, operators may be auto-logged-out of the tuning console mid-incident, leaving the account in a locked state. Do not create a fresh operator account; that resets the heap-tuning history we need for the post-incident review. Instead, run the recovery flow from the Dunmere bastion and reclaim the original account. The flow requires the standing recovery passphrase, recorded immediately below this fragment.

vault phrase of kahip-tajog = wenath-ralax

**Ticket: Spoolhawk staging env is a mess**

Hey — noticed while reviewing the Spoolhawk PR that staging's env file is half stale. SPOOL_QUEUE_NAME still points at the retired `print-jobs-old` queue, and RETRY_LIMIT is set to 0, which is why jobs silently vanish. I've fixed both in the branch. One thing left before merge: the service can't poll the Inkwright gateway without its auth value, so whoever reviews this should drop that in on the line right after this one.

vault entry, tawif-tawip: ARCHIVE_KEY3=3dc

Runbook: reader account recovery (Striderfell timing chips)

If the chip-reader console at a Glenport Marathon checkpoint locks out mid-race, don't reboot it — you'll lose the split buffer. Instead, switch to the maintenance account on the Striderfell unit and resync from the mat cache. The maintenance login accepts the recovery passphrase below, so keep this page offline.

vault phrase of yaguf-hahaf = druath-holix

**Ticket: Drift detected in Tallygram sidecar fleet**

New team members, please read carefully. Our metrics-aggregation sidecar, Tallygram, has drifted from its declared configuration on roughly a third of the Norfell fleet. Flush intervals and cardinality limits were changed ad hoc during tuning and never committed. This causes inconsistent rollups downstream. Audit each affected pod against source control before restarting anything. The canonical configuration values are as follows.

service settings:
[giliel]
team = belix
access_code = ac_f3dc33
owner = praix.feneth
host = giliel.novacstack.internal
port = 5000
peer = rusix.plorvagrid.internal
salt = 142ac862
pin = 5047